日韩无码专区无码一级三级片|91人人爱网站中日韩无码电影|厨房大战丰满熟妇|AV高清无码在线免费观看|另类AV日韩少妇熟女|中文日本大黄一级黄色片|色情在线视频免费|亚洲成人特黄a片|黄片wwwav色图欧美|欧亚乱色一区二区三区

RELATEED CONSULTING
相關咨詢
選擇下列產品馬上在線溝通
服務時間:8:30-17:00
你可能遇到了下面的問題
關閉右側工具欄

新聞中心

這里有您想知道的互聯網營銷解決方案
創(chuàng)新互聯Python教程:python統(tǒng)計不同字符的個數

本文教程操作環(huán)境:windows7系統(tǒng)、python 3.9.1,DELL G3電腦。

創(chuàng)新互聯公司2013年至今,是專業(yè)互聯網技術服務公司,擁有項目做網站、成都網站建設網站策劃,項目實施與項目整合能力。我們以讓每一個夢想脫穎而出為使命,1280元龍里做網站,已為上家服務,為龍里各地企業(yè)和個人服務,聯系電話:13518219792

1、統(tǒng)計過程

最重要的是找到一個標準,用if句子區(qū)分需要統(tǒng)計的字符。很明顯,python3.X可以直接使用unicode。

確定unicode編碼范圍,包括漢字、數字、小寫字母、大寫字母。

確保只有一行輸出結果。

寫代碼。

2、實例

n=input("請輸入一行字符:")
#輸入一行字符
a=b=c=d=0
#a為字母的個數,b為數字的個數,c為空格的個數,d為其他字符的個數
for i in n:
#for循環(huán)遍歷字符串n
#ord()內置函數,返回對應的ASCII數值
    if ord('a')<=ord(i)<=ord('z') or ord('A')<=ord(i)<=ord('Z'):
#返回的數值在字符a,z數值之間,則i為字符a,z之間的字母,其他同理
        a=a+1
    elif ord('0')<=ord(i)<=ord('9'):
        b=b+1
    elif ord(i)==ord(' '):
        c=c+1
    else:
        d=d+1
print("這一行字符串中字母的數量是:{},數字的數量是:{},空格的數量是:{},其他字符的數量是:{}。".format(a,b,c,d))

以上就是python統(tǒng)計不同字符個數的方法,需要我們對不同字符的編碼范圍熟練掌握,大家學會后可以試著統(tǒng)計下字符。更多編程基礎知識學習:python學習網


新聞名稱:創(chuàng)新互聯Python教程:python統(tǒng)計不同字符的個數
分享鏈接:http://www.5511xx.com/article/coggehc.html